Frank Black and the Catholics: Black Letter Days

Black_Letter_Days

On August 20, 2002, “SpinART” label released “Black Letter Days”, the first of two albums by Frank Black and the Catholics  simultaneously released in 2002. It was recorded from October 2001 – January 2002, and was produced by Nick Vincent. The title implies the opposite of the term “Red Letter Days” which are holidays – a “black letter day” being all the ordinary days in a given month.

Personnel:

  • Frank Black – vocals, guitar
  • Rich Gilbert – vocals, guitar, pedal steel guitar, keyboards, saxophone
  • David McCaffery – vocals, bass
  • Eric Drew Feldman – vocals, keyboard, synthesizer
  • Scott Boutier – vocals, drums
  • Dave Phillips – vocals, guitar, pedal steel guitar
  • Moris Tepper – vocals, guitar
  • Nick Vincent – maracas
  • Ben Mumphrey – engineer
